Trailblazing ballerina Misty Copeland takes her final bow at Lincoln Center in New York City after a decade in the role of principal dancer and 25 years with the American Ballet Theater. Copeland was the first Black principal at the company and has worked to open doors for Black and brown communities in the world of ballet.
